About the role

Overview

The senior accountant is responsible for working on all aspects of the accounting function including but not limited to revenue recognition, expense entries, A/R analysis, and month-end closing, analysis and reporting. The Senior Accountant will remain current with all GAAP and GASB requirements while assisting with financial compliance.  Key functions of the staff accountant will include regulatory accounting entries, special government reporting requirements, capital and fixed assets.

Responsibilities

  • Perform pre-close and month-end close processes to generate financial reports. 
  • Performs various account reconciliations, works to resolve discrepancies and performs analytics reporting variances or potential concerns to the System Director of Finance.
  • Prepare monthly financial analyses and schedules as requested.
  • Prepare monthly, quarterly and annual journal entries and account reconciliations for assigned accounts, ensuring all activity is recorded, adjustments are calculated and corrections are made timely and accurately.
  • Provide detailed analysis of various general ledger accounts and selected cost centers as assigned to analyze trends, identify variances and make recommendations for change.
  • Prepare various financial and statistical reports for the month-end financial close process, quarterly reviews and year-end financial audit reporting while also reviewing reports for quality, accuracy, completeness and reasonableness.
  • Recommends actions by analyzing and interpreting data and making comparative analyses while studying proposed methods and material changes.
  • Assist with both internal and external audits by providing documentation related to processes.  
  • Assists in the preparation of budget calculations related to depreciation, fixed assets and leases. 
  • Prepares all leases following GASB 87 requirements. 
  • Completes the GASB 96 accounting journals and is responsible for identifying and reviewing contracts to ensure proper accounting processes are completed. 
  • The senior accountant will perform monthly operating reviews with the department managers to assist with recommendations on improving margins. 
  • Secondary contact for departments for capital-related requirements and reporting within the department.
  • Prepares depreciation entries by utilizing the American Hospital Association guidelines for estimating useful lives.
  • Seeks to advance knowledge and bring efficiency to processes.

    Qualifications

  • Bachelor of Science or Bachelor of Business Administration Degree with a major in accounting, finance or business required. Two to four years of accounting experience is required.  Advanced Excel skills are required. CPA preferred.
  • Strong knowledge of accounting principles, practices, standards, laws and regulations. Understanding of GAAP and GASB accounting standards. 
  • Exceptional attention to detail and strong time management skills.
  • Strong analytical, mathematical and report writing skills.
  • Must be proficient with Word, Excel and PowerPoint.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Must be able to read, write legibly, speak, and comprehend English.
